This is not your typical field trip.  You arrive at the facility (Frost MS) at 7:45AM, one hour ahead of the students to receive training.  Once the kids arrive, you are stationed in a storefront to facilitate the decision making with them. Your volunteer commitment ends at 1:00PM.

This is a real life simulation where the kids "play an adult" for the day. They are given a salary and a credit score and create a monthly budget.  They move throughout the park paying bills and making economic decisions!  It is a wonderful experience for them and for the parent volunteers!

Online Campus Summer 2020

FCPS Online Campus summer courses will be available to eligible high and middle school students who meet prerequisites and technical requirements.  Students may take one online course for first time or repeat credit.  Middle school students may not take a mathematics course during the summer as their first-high school level mathematics course.  Courses are rigorous; therefore, students should consult their counselor prior to registering.
